Summary of the contracting process

Westminster City Council (WCC) is seeking a Logistics Managed Service Provider to assist with the management of its temporary mortuary service across London, supporting 33 London Boroughs. This procurement opportunity is currently in the tender stage, with the tender period closing on 2nd November 2020. The contract is valued at approximately £8 million and will have an initial duration of 12 months, starting from 30th November 2020, with a possible extension of up to 24 months. Services will be required at various sites within the London Boroughs and up to 10 miles outside the M25. The procurement is being conducted under an open procedure, responding to the urgent need due to an increase in COVID-19 cases.

Notice Description

Westminster City Council (WCC) requires a service to support London with the management of its planned temporary mortuary service across London. This service is being provided to assist 33 London Boroughs with their excess deaths in their communities and to ensure the deceased are treated with respect and dignity whilst ensuring that respect of the beliefs of the individual and their families is embedded within the service. The Logistics Managed Services Provider is required to deliver the Services at a range of sites within the boundaries of the 33 London Boroughs and up to 10 miles outside of the M25. The procurement involves the establishment of a Framework Agreement, with a single operator, for an initial period of 12 months, with the option to extend up to a maximum period of 24 months. This Framework Agreement is available to all London Boroughs including the City of London Corporation. Details are provided in the specification. The estimated Framework Agreement value is based on the full 24 months Framework duration.
